FILE_COMPLETION_INFORMATION 結構 (ntifs.h)
FILE_COMPLETION_INFORMATION 結構包含針對檔句柄所建立之 I/O 完成埠的埠句柄和索引鍵。
語法
typedef struct _FILE_COMPLETION_INFORMATION {
HANDLE Port;
PVOID Key;
} FILE_COMPLETION_INFORMATION, *PFILE_COMPLETION_INFORMATION;
成員
Port
為相關聯檔案句柄建立之完成埠的句柄。
Key
自定義定義的值,包含在 埠的每個 I/O 完成封包中。
備註
FILE_COMPLETION_INFORMATION 結構可用來取代埠句柄在埠中設定的完成資訊。 完成資訊會取代為 ZwSetInformationFile 例程,並將 FileInformationClass 參數設定為 FileReplaceCompletionInformation。 FILE_COMPLETION_INFORMATION的埠和密鑰成員會設定為其新值。 若要移除檔案句柄的現有完成埠, 埠 會設定為NULL。
規格需求
需求 | 值 |
---|---|
最低支援的用戶端 | 從 Windows 8.1 開始,即可使用此結構。 |
標頭 | ntifs.h (包括 Ntifs.h、Fltkernel.h) |